Output 2dea504dad31d565e34ac2771dd44cd4d35de3fd902a13ec55dfe01d885b7591:2

value
21082754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f605626c82765c82cd57a92a5ef6342424008b OP_EQUAL
address
3QUgu9goyLhhNTTnK4kGLaajPzwxRjGSFW
transaction
2dea504dad31d565e34ac2771dd44cd4d35de3fd902a13ec55dfe01d885b7591
spent
true